Script error: No such module "Unsubst". Script error: No such module "Nihongo". (c. 1526–1563) was the son of Tani Sobuko. Sōyō was known as one of the most talented renga composers of his era. Being mainly known at being a rival of the famed composer, Satomura Joha, who was the leading master of the linked verse after Sōyō's death.[1]
